By contrast, the estuarine loop is only augmented by direct shelf outflow. Below the low salinity upper layer, the stratification is weak, and the water columns seem to follow the depth contours. In each the Arctic Ocean and the Nordic Seas, the bathymetry forms closed f/H contours, where f is the Coriolis parameter and H the ocean depth.

At Shelter River, the Roosevelt had been caught between the moving pack and the vertical face of the ice-foot, getting practically web a fatal blow. She had been lifted bodily out of the water, the stern-post and rudder smashed into kindling wood, and a blade ripped off the propeller. Anything was landed from the vessel in the expectation that when the ice slacked off and she settled into the water, she would be leaking so badly it would be not possible to retain her afloat. Meanwhile the ice had separated about the Roosevelt, leaving a wide lane of water among her and the guys but by operating the ship against one particular of the larger floes, we enabled them to clamber aboard.
